Transaction 6dcf59056a72834b0a2ccc456e12628a344c891ec68879f9f7de66813925599f
1 Input
1 Output
-
6dcf59056a72834b0a2ccc456e12628a344c891ec68879f9f7de66813925599f:0
- value
- 4250601
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d644d39369e12147ee26e036e4ed2b3b4790b85 OP_EQUAL
- address
- 3EadMfz5dKN1v5yGU4KB4tkUJaVTpq3c2N